%% -------------------------------------------------------------------
%%
%% riak_kv_wm_utils: Common functions used by riak_kv_wm_* modules.
%%
%% Copyright (c) 2007-2011 Basho Technologies, Inc. All Rights Reserved.
%%
%% This file is provided to you under the Apache License,
%% Version 2.0 (the "License"); you may not use this file
%% except in compliance with the License. You may obtain
%% a copy of the License at
%%
%% http://www.apache.org/licenses/LICENSE-2.0
%%
%% Unless required by applicable law or agreed to in writing,
%% software distributed under the License is distributed on an
%% "AS IS" BASIS, WITHOUT WARRANTIES OR CONDITIONS OF ANY
%% KIND, either express or implied. See the License for the
%% specific language governing permissions and limitations
%% under the License.
%%
%% -------------------------------------------------------------------
-module(riak_kv_wm_utils).
%% webmachine resource exports
-export([
maybe_decode_uri/2,
get_riak_client/2,
get_client_id/1,
default_encodings/0,
multipart_encode_body/4,
vclock_header/1,
encode_vclock/1,
format_links/3,
encode_value/1,
accept_value/2,
any_to_list/1,
any_to_bool/1
]).
-include_lib("webmachine/include/webmachine.hrl").
-include("riak_kv_wm_raw.hrl").
maybe_decode_uri(RD, Val) ->
case application:get_env(riak_kv, http_url_encoding) of
{ok, on} ->
mochiweb_util:unquote(Val);
_ ->
case wrq:get_req_header("X-Riak-URL-Encoding", RD) of
"on" ->
mochiweb_util:unquote(Val);
_ ->
Val
end
end.
%% @spec get_riak_client(local|{node(),Cookie::atom()}, term()) ->
%% {ok, riak_client()} | error()
%% @doc Get a riak_client.
get_riak_client(local, ClientId) ->
riak:local_client(ClientId);
get_riak_client({Node, Cookie}, ClientId) ->
erlang:set_cookie(node(), Cookie),
riak:client_connect(Node, ClientId).
%% @spec get_client_id(reqdata()) -> term()
%% @doc Extract the request's preferred client id from the
%% X-Riak-ClientId header. Return value will be:
%% 'undefined' if no header was found
%% 32-bit binary() if the header could be base64-decoded
%% into a 32-bit binary
%% string() if the header could not be base64-decoded
%% into a 32-bit binary
get_client_id(RD) ->
case wrq:get_req_header(?HEAD_CLIENT, RD) of
undefined -> undefined;
RawId ->
case catch base64:decode(RawId) of
ClientId= <<_:32>> -> ClientId;
_ -> RawId
end
end.
%% @spec default_encodings() -> [{Encoding::string(), Producer::function()}]
%% @doc The default encodings available: identity and gzip.
default_encodings() ->
[{"identity", fun(X) -> X end},
{"gzip", fun(X) -> zlib:gzip(X) end}].
%% @spec multipart_encode_body(string(), binary(), {dict(), binary()}) -> iolist()
%% @doc Produce one part of a multipart body, representing one sibling
%% of a multi-valued document.
multipart_encode_body(Prefix, Bucket, {MD, V}, APIVersion) ->
Links1 = case dict:find(?MD_LINKS, MD) of
{ok, Ls} -> Ls;
error -> []
end,
Links2 = format_links([{Bucket, "up"}|Links1], Prefix, APIVersion),
Links3 = mochiweb_headers:make(Links2),
[{?HEAD_LINK, Links4}] = mochiweb_headers:to_list(Links3),
[?HEAD_CTYPE, ": ",get_ctype(MD,V),
case dict:find(?MD_CHARSET, MD) of
{ok, CS} -> ["; charset=",CS];
error -> []
end,
"\r\n",
case dict:find(?MD_ENCODING, MD) of
{ok, Enc} -> [?HEAD_ENCODING,": ",Enc,"\r\n"];
error -> []
end,
?HEAD_LINK,": ",Links4,"\r\n",
"Etag: ",dict:fetch(?MD_VTAG, MD),"\r\n",
"Last-Modified: ",
case dict:fetch(?MD_LASTMOD, MD) of
Now={_,_,_} ->
httpd_util:rfc1123_date(
calendar:now_to_local_time(Now));
Rfc1123 when is_list(Rfc1123) ->
Rfc1123
end,
"\r\n",
case dict:find(?MD_DELETED, MD) of
{ok, "true"} ->
[?HEAD_DELETED, ": true\r\n"];
error ->
[]
end,
case dict:find(?MD_USERMETA, MD) of
{ok, M} ->
lists:foldl(fun({Hdr,Val},Acc) ->
[Acc|[Hdr,": ",Val,"\r\n"]]
end,
[], M);
error -> []
end,
case dict:find(?MD_INDEX, MD) of
{ok, IF} ->
[[?HEAD_INDEX_PREFIX,Key,": ",any_to_list(Val),"\r\n"] || {Key,Val} <- IF];
error -> []
end,
"\r\n",
encode_value(V)].
%% @spec vclock_header(riak_object()) -> {Name::string(), Value::string()}
%% @doc Transform the Erlang representation of the document's vclock
%% into something suitable for an HTTP header
vclock_header(Doc) ->
{?HEAD_VCLOCK,
encode_vclock(riak_object:vclock(Doc))}.
encode_vclock(VClock) ->
binary_to_list(base64:encode(zlib:zip(term_to_binary(VClock)))).
format_links(Links, Prefix, APIVersion) ->
format_links(Links, Prefix, APIVersion, []).
format_links([{{Bucket,Key}, Tag}|Rest], Prefix, APIVersion, Acc) ->
format_links([{Bucket, Key, Tag}|Rest], Prefix, APIVersion, Acc);
format_links([{Bucket, Tag}|Rest], Prefix, APIVersion, Acc) ->
Bucket1 = mochiweb_util:quote_plus(Bucket),
Tag1 = mochiweb_util:quote_plus(Tag),
Val =
case APIVersion of
1 ->
io_lib:format("</~s/~s>; rel=\"~s\"",
[Prefix, Bucket1, Tag1]);
2 ->
io_lib:format("</buckets/~s>; rel=\"~s\"",
[Bucket1, Tag1])
end,
format_links(Rest, Prefix, APIVersion, [{?HEAD_LINK, Val}|Acc]);
format_links([{Bucket, Key, Tag}|Rest], Prefix, APIVersion, Acc) ->
Bucket1 = mochiweb_util:quote_plus(Bucket),
Key1 = mochiweb_util:quote_plus(Key),
Tag1 = mochiweb_util:quote_plus(Tag),
Val =
case APIVersion of
1 ->
io_lib:format("</~s/~s/~s>; riaktag=\"~s\"",
[Prefix, Bucket1, Key1, Tag1]);
2 ->
io_lib:format("</buckets/~s/keys/~s>; riaktag=\"~s\"",
[Bucket1, Key1, Tag1])
end,
format_links(Rest, Prefix, APIVersion, [{?HEAD_LINK, Val}|Acc]);
format_links([], _Prefix, _APIVersion, Acc) ->
Acc.
%% @spec get_ctype(dict(), term()) -> string()
%% @doc Work out the content type for this object - use the metadata if provided
get_ctype(MD,V) ->
case dict:find(?MD_CTYPE, MD) of
{ok, Ctype} ->
Ctype;
error when is_binary(V) ->
"application/octet-stream";
error ->
"application/x-erlang-binary"
end.
%% @spec encode_value(term()) -> binary()
%% @doc Encode the object value as a binary - content type can be used
%% to decode
encode_value(V) when is_binary(V) ->
V;
encode_value(V) ->
term_to_binary(V).
%% @spec accept_value(string(), binary()) -> term()
%% @doc Accept the object value as a binary - content type can be used
%% to decode
accept_value("application/x-erlang-binary",V) ->
binary_to_term(V);
accept_value(_Ctype, V) ->
V.
any_to_list(V) when is_list(V) ->
V;
any_to_list(V) when is_atom(V) ->
atom_to_list(V);
any_to_list(V) when is_binary(V) ->
binary_to_list(V);
any_to_list(V) when is_integer(V) ->
integer_to_list(V).
any_to_bool(V) when is_list(V) ->
(V == "1") orelse (V == "true") orelse (V == "TRUE");
any_to_bool(V) when is_binary(V) ->
any_to_bool(binary_to_list(V));
any_to_bool(V) when is_integer(V) ->
V /= 0;
any_to_bool(V) when is_boolean(V) ->
V.
